Nowadays, people like to run the bigger nozzles. It makes sense, especially if E85 might be in your future. Go for the 1000's, for sure!
You can hold off on the double pumper until you actually decide to use E85 depending on whether or not it is available in the area that you should move to.
So, go ahead and upgrade to the 1000 c.c. injectors when you swap out your stock turbo for the TOMEI ARMS. With the 1000 c.c. nozzles and the Tomei ARMS, the single WALBRO will serve you well both on pump gas and Q16. But, once you start running Ethanol, then you 'll probably want to install a double pumper.
